The SN74LVC04ADE4 is a hex inverter IC that converts the input signal to its complementary output. It operates on low-voltage CMOS technology, allowing it to function within a wide supply voltage range. The Schmitt-trigger inputs ensure reliable switching even in the presence of noise or signal distortion.
When the input voltage is above the high-level threshold, the output is driven low. Conversely, when the input voltage falls below the low-level threshold, the output is driven high. This behavior makes the SN74LVC04ADE4 ideal for digital signal processing and logic level conversion.

Q: What is SN74LVC04ADE4? A: SN74LVC04ADE4 is a hex inverter gate IC (integrated circuit) that provides six independent inverters with Schmitt-trigger inputs.
Q: What is the voltage supply range for SN74LVC04ADE4? A: The voltage supply range for SN74LVC04ADE4 is typically between 1.65V and 5.5V.
Q: What is the maximum output current of SN74LVC04ADE4? A: The maximum output current of SN74LVC04ADE4 is typically 32mA.
Q: Can SN74LVC04ADE4 be used in both digital and analog applications? A: No, SN74LVC04ADE4 is primarily designed for digital applications and may not be suitable for analog applications.
Q: What is the purpose of the Schmitt-trigger inputs in SN74LVC04ADE4? A: The Schmitt-trigger inputs help improve the noise immunity and signal integrity by providing hysteresis.
